High Performance Integration Pipeline for Viral and Epitope Sequences.

With the spread of COVID-19, sequencing laboratories started to share hundreds of sequences daily. However, the lack of a commonly agreed standard across deposition databases hindered the exploration and study of all the viral sequences collected worldwide in a practical and homogeneous way. During the first months of the pandemic, we developed an automatic procedure to collect, transform, and integrate viral sequences of SARS-CoV-2, MERS, SARS-CoV, Ebola, and Dengue from four major database institutions (NCBI, COG-UK, GISAID, and NMDC). This data pipeline allowed the creation of the data exploration interfaces VirusViz and EpiSurf, as well as ViruSurf, one of the largest databases of integrated viral sequences. Almost two years after the first release of the repository, the original pipeline underwent a thorough refinement process and became more efficient, scalable, and general (currently, it also includes epitopes from the IEDB). Thanks to these improvements, we constantly update and expand our integrated repository, encompassing about 9.1 million SARS-CoV-2 sequences at present (March 2022). This pipeline made it possible to design and develop fundamental resources for any researcher interested in understanding the biological mechanisms behind the viral infection. In addition, it plays a crucial role in many analytic and visualization tools, such as ViruSurf, EpiSurf, VirusViz, and VirusLab.
